Summary

  • add a live-backup pin/extend/release FSM envelope for retaining read timestamps during future online logical backup scans
  • extend ActiveTimestampTracker with deadline-based backup pins, expiry sweeping, limits, and idempotent release/extend behavior
  • wire shard FSMs to the same ActiveTimestampTracker used by local compaction

This pull request introduces a backup pinning mechanism to the ActiveTimestampTracker and kvFSM to retain MVCC versions at live-backup read timestamps during background compaction. It adds FSM commands for pinning, extending, and releasing backup pins, alongside a background sweeper to reap expired pins. The reviewer provided critical feedback to improve robustness: first, expired backup pins should be ignored in Oldest() to avoid blocking compaction before the sweeper runs; second, validation and limit errors must not halt the FSM to prevent DoS vulnerabilities; and third, a graceful shutdown mechanism (Close() and stopCh) should be added to the tracker to prevent goroutine leaks from the background sweeper.

P1 Badge Reap expired pins before enforcing the active limit

When a replica still has maxBackupPins expired entries that Oldest() already ignores but the sweeper has not deleted yet, this raw len(t.backupPins) check returns ErrTooManyActiveBackups for a new valid backup pin. Since applyBackup treats that error as non-fatal, the Raft entry is advanced without recording the pin on that replica; if it later compacts or becomes the backup-serving leader, the backup read timestamp is not retained. Reap or exclude expired pins before applying the cap.

P1 Badge Reject late renewals for expired backup pins

If a BackupExtend arrives after the previous deadline but before the sweeper has deleted the entry, Oldest() has already stopped honoring this pin, so compaction may have advanced past the backup's read timestamp during that gap. This assignment makes the expired pin active again and reports a successful renewal, allowing a backup to continue even though its retention fence was temporarily absent. Treat expired pins as missing/invalid before extending them.

P1 Badge Do not drop committed backup pins as proposal errors

When this branch is reached for the local-state-dependent errors (capacity, missing/expired renewals), applyBackup returns a plain error instead of haltErr, so the Raft engine treats the entry as applied and only the proposer observes the response. In a multi-replica group, one replica can hit this branch because its tracker still has an unexpired pin or its clock has already expired a renewal while the leader installed the new/extended fence; that replica then advances without retaining read_ts, and after a leader change or local compaction the backup can lose the version it was meant to protect.

P1 Badge Preserve the later backup deadline on renewals

When two BackupExtend proposals for the same pin are in flight, or a retry of an older renewal commits after a newer one, this unconditional assignment can move the deadline backwards. If that stale deadline expires before the next renewal, Oldest() stops honoring the pin and local compaction can advance past the backup read timestamp while the backup is still running; apply should keep max(existing deadline, requested deadline) rather than shortening it.

P1 Badge Carry read_ts in backup renewals

When a backup is renewed long enough for Raft to snapshot/compact the original BackupPin, a restarted replica or one catching up via snapshot restores only MVCC data, not the in-memory tracker. The remaining BackupExtend entries carry only PinID and Deadline, and ApplyExtendForGroup no-ops when the pin is missing, so that replica cannot recreate the read_ts retention fence and its compactor can remove versions still being scanned. This affects long-running backups that cross a snapshot/restore boundary; include the read timestamp in renewals or persist the active pins in snapshots.

P2 Badge Prevent renewals from resurrecting ended backups

When a client's background RenewBackup overlaps with EndBackup, this defer leaves the session live while the release entries are being proposed. If the group log orders EndBackup's Release before the in-flight renewal's complete Pin, finishRenewBackup can still extend the session before this defer runs, then EndBackup returns and forgets the session without issuing another release; the renewed pin remains active until its deadline and continues blocking compaction/capacity after the backup was ended. Mark the session as closing (or otherwise reject/serialize renewals for the pin) before proposing releases so no renewal can commit after the final release.
